Just had my first Padron 3000 Maduro tonight. All i can say is WOW! This was fresh out of a 30 box that I received earlier today. I don't think I've had a cigar for this price range that is anywhere near comparable.

FWIW I'm in Canada and have access to all kinds of habanos. This kind of tasted like a fatter Montecristo #4 from my limited experience....and a whole lot nicer on the wallet!!!

Thank God I decided to order a whole box of these!!!!
